Output 68a321230c0014176a775afd21471d77b4e1153fe85fe0ade80adca7fb9cbea9:0

value
5344789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84173e52cc22640b7758537690b06b564582ac36 OP_EQUAL
address
3DjSxrB7MLfJQBo9xqg7pSoFhSuErEWZvj
transaction
68a321230c0014176a775afd21471d77b4e1153fe85fe0ade80adca7fb9cbea9
spent
true